* CMake scripts are functional and used to perform the daily build on the buildserver
|
|
|
|
|
for MacOS-X, Cygwin, Linux and Visual Studio (2005, 8, 10, 12, 13, 15 and 17)
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
* The existing automake (./configure) is currently still supported by exiv2.
|
|
|
|
|
The long term plan is to adopt CMake as the only build platform.
|
|
|
|
|
automake and msvc solutions/project are likely to removed with Exiv2 v0.27
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
* Team Exiv2 no longer provide support for MinGW (with/without CMake)
|
|
|
|
|
Exiv2 is very difficult to build on MinGW with CMake.
|
|
|
|
|
This is discussed in TODO-CMAKE

6 Consuming Exiv2 with CMake
|
|
|
|
|
=====================================================
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
When installing exiv2 by running the `install` target we get some files under the folder
|
|
|
|
|
${CMAKE_INSTALL_PREFIX}/share/exiv2/cmake/.
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
In the example project https://github.com/piponazo/exiv2Consumer you could see how to consume
|
|
|
|
|
exiv2 via CMake by using these files.
